Cách mã hóa hoạt động
📖 6 đọc tối thiểu
Quick Answer
Mã hóa là cỗ máy thầm lặng giúp giữ thế giới kỹ thuật số ở chế độ riêng tư — tin nhắn, ngân hàng, khóa Bitcoin của bạn. Về cốt lõi, nó chỉ là toán học làm xáo trộn thông tin để chỉ người phù hợp mới có thể giải mã nó. Đây là cách hai loại chính hoạt động, không có biệt ngữ.
💡 Hãy nghĩ về nó như…
Một hộp khóa. Mã hóa đối xứng là một khóa vừa khóa vừa mở khóa — nhanh chóng nhưng bạn phải chia sẻ khóa đó một cách an toàn. Mã hóa bất đối xứng là một hộp thư kỳ diệu: bất kỳ ai cũng có thể thả một lá thư qua khe công cộng, nhưng chỉ có khóa riêng của bạn mới mở được cửa.
Mã hóa đối xứng
Khóa bí mật giống nhau vừa mã hóa vừa giải mã dữ liệu. Nó nhanh và được sử dụng cho dữ liệu số lượng lớn — thuật toán AES bảo vệ mọi thứ từ ổ cứng của bạn đến các ứng dụng nhắn tin. Vấn đề: cả hai bên phải chia sẻ khóa bí mật bằng cách nào đó mà không bị ai chặn.
Mã hóa bất đối xứng (khóa công khai)
Bạn có hai khóa được liên kết về mặt toán học: một khóa chung mà bạn chia sẻ thoải mái và một khóa riêng tư mà bạn bảo vệ. Bất cứ thứ gì được khóa bằng khóa chung chỉ có thể được mở bằng khóa riêng. Điều này giải quyết vấn đề chia sẻ khóa và là nền tảng của HTTPS, chữ ký số và địa chỉ Bitcoin.
Cách họ làm việc cùng nhau
Trong thực tế, các hệ thống kết hợp cả hai: mã hóa bất đối xứng trao đổi an toàn khóa đối xứng một lần, sau đó mật mã đối xứng nhanh sẽ mã hóa cuộc trò chuyện thực tế. Sự kết hợp đó là cách trình duyệt của bạn thiết lập kết nối an toàn trong một phần nghìn giây.
🔑 Bài học chính
Mã hóa đối xứng sử dụng một khóa chung (nhanh, nhưng chia sẻ khóa là phần khó); bất đối xứng sử dụng cặp khóa chung/riêng (giải quyết việc chia sẻ khóa). Các hệ thống thực kết hợp cả hai - và cùng một phép toán khóa công khai sẽ bảo vệ Bitcoin của bạn.
Tại sao điều này quan trọng với bạn
Mã hóa là nền tảng của mọi hoạt động an toàn mà bạn thực hiện trực tuyến — và là công nghệ chính xác đằng sau khóa Bitcoin và quyền tự quản lý. Hiểu được điều này khiến bạn trở thành mục tiêu khó khăn hơn cho các trò lừa đảo và trở thành người dùng tự tin hơn về các công cụ bảo mật và tiền điện tử.
Câu hỏi thường gặp
Mã hóa có hợp pháp không?▼
Đúng vậy, ở hầu hết các quốc gia - nó củng cố tất cả hoạt động ngân hàng và thương mại trực tuyến. Một số chính phủ hạn chế một số mục đích sử dụng nhất định, nhưng mã hóa hàng ngày (HTTPS, nhắn tin, ví) là tiêu chuẩn và hợp pháp ở phần lớn các khu vực pháp lý.
Mã hóa có thể bị phá vỡ?▼
Mã hóa hiện đại mạnh mẽ (như AES-256), với các máy tính ngày nay, thực tế không thể bị phá vỡ bởi lực lượng vũ phu - nó sẽ mất nhiều thời gian hơn so với tuổi của vũ trụ. Hầu hết các vụ "hack" đều khai thác mật khẩu yếu, khóa bị đánh cắp hoặc lỗi của con người chứ không phải phép toán.
Điều này liên quan đến Bitcoin như thế nào?▼
Bitcoin sử dụng mật mã khóa công khai: khóa công khai (địa chỉ) của bạn nhận tiền, khóa riêng của bạn sẽ chi tiêu chúng. Đó chính là họ mã hóa bất đối xứng đã được giải thích ở đây - hãy xem phần giải thích về khóa của chúng tôi.